WordPress作為全球最受歡迎的內(nèi)容管理系統(tǒng)(CMS),占據(jù)了超過40%的網(wǎng)站市場份額。無論是個人博客、企業(yè)官網(wǎng),還是電子商務(wù)平臺,WordPress都能提供強(qiáng)大的支持。但要真正精通WordPress,僅靠基礎(chǔ)操作是不夠的,還需要深入理解其架構(gòu)、優(yōu)化技巧和擴(kuò)展方法。本文將帶你從入門到精通,掌握WordPress的核心技能。
1. WordPress基礎(chǔ):安裝與配置
要精通WordPress,首先需要熟悉其安裝與配置流程。
- 本地安裝:使用XAMPP或Local by Flywheel搭建本地環(huán)境,方便測試。
- 線上部署:通過cPanel或一鍵安裝工具(如Softaculous)快速部署。
- 基礎(chǔ)設(shè)置:配置站點(diǎn)標(biāo)題、固定鏈接結(jié)構(gòu)(推薦使用“文章名”格式)、時(shí)區(qū)和用戶權(quán)限。
2. 主題與插件:定制化你的網(wǎng)站
WordPress的強(qiáng)大之處在于其豐富的主題和插件生態(tài)。
- 主題選擇:推薦使用輕量級、響應(yīng)式設(shè)計(jì)的主題(如Astra、GeneratePress)。
- 插件管理:安裝必備插件(如Yoast SEO、WP Rocket緩存插件),但避免過度安裝以免拖慢網(wǎng)站速度。
- 自定義開發(fā):學(xué)習(xí)子主題(Child Theme)開發(fā),避免直接修改父主題文件。
3. 性能優(yōu)化:提升網(wǎng)站速度
一個精通WordPress的用戶必須掌握優(yōu)化技巧:
- 緩存配置:使用WP Rocket或W3 Total Cache加速頁面加載。
- 圖片優(yōu)化:通過Smush或ShortPixel壓縮圖片。
- 數(shù)據(jù)庫清理:定期使用WP-Optimize清理冗余數(shù)據(jù)。
- CDN加速:集成Cloudflare或BunnyCDN提升全球訪問速度。
4. SEO與內(nèi)容管理
WordPress天生對SEO友好,但需進(jìn)一步優(yōu)化:
- 關(guān)鍵詞布局:使用Yoast SEO或Rank Math優(yōu)化標(biāo)題、描述和內(nèi)容。
- 結(jié)構(gòu)化數(shù)據(jù):通過Schema Pro插件添加富片段(Rich Snippets)。
- 內(nèi)容策略:定期更新高質(zhì)量內(nèi)容,并合理使用內(nèi)部鏈接。
5. 安全防護(hù):保護(hù)你的網(wǎng)站
精通WordPress還包括安全防護(hù)能力:
- 強(qiáng)密碼與雙因素認(rèn)證:使用Wordfence或iThemes Security插件增強(qiáng)登錄安全。
- 定期備份:通過UpdraftPlus自動備份網(wǎng)站數(shù)據(jù)。
- 防火墻配置:啟用Cloudflare防火墻或Sucuri防護(hù)惡意流量。
6. 高級技巧:自定義開發(fā)與API集成
- 自定義字段與文章類型:使用Advanced Custom Fields(ACF)創(chuàng)建復(fù)雜內(nèi)容結(jié)構(gòu)。
- REST API開發(fā):對接外部應(yīng)用或構(gòu)建Headless WordPress架構(gòu)。
- Gutenberg塊編輯器:掌握區(qū)塊開發(fā),創(chuàng)建定制化編輯體驗(yàn)。
結(jié)語
精通WordPress并非一蹴而就,需要持續(xù)學(xué)習(xí)和實(shí)踐。從基礎(chǔ)配置到高級開發(fā),每一步都能讓你的網(wǎng)站更強(qiáng)大、更高效。無論是個人站長還是開發(fā)者,掌握這些技能都能讓你在WordPress生態(tài)中游刃有余。
立即行動:選擇一個方向深入學(xué)習(xí),比如性能優(yōu)化或自定義開發(fā),逐步成為真正的WordPress專家!